Sun Dried Tomato Pesto

June 15, 2015 by Angela LeMoine 31 Comments

Sun Dried Tomato Pesto | LeMoine Family Kitchen ... Perfect to serve with crostini, tossed with pasta or on top of grilled chicken.

 

With just 5 ingredients and incredible flavor, you are going to want to make a huge batch of this Sun Dried Tomato Pesto. I love taking simple and bright flavors to make something so versatile like this pesto. I served it this past weekend at our boys birthday bbq and there were a lot of “mmmmm” noises happening! I served the pesto with a simple crostini but it is amazing tossed with pasta and on top of grilled chicken.

Sun dried tomatoes, olive oil, garlic, parsley, basil and a little salt and pepper are placed into a food processor and thats it, it doesn’t get any easier. Tonight I used the leftover Sun Dried Tomato Pesto and tossed it with linguini, diced grilled chicken {also leftover from the bbq} and threw in some fresh basil… it was just perfect and a great quick weeknight meal.

Sun Dried Tomato Pesto | LeMoine Family Kitchen ... Perfect to serve with crostini, tossed with pasta or on top of grilled chicken.

You can use this same method with some many fresh ingredients. Kale pesto, spinach pesto, the possibilities are just endless. This is a great way to use things you have on hand. Some other favorites of mine are olive pesto and artichoke pesto.

Sun Dried Tomato Pesto
Author: Angela LeMoine
 
Ingredients
  • 9 oz pkg sun dried tomatoes {dry packed}
  • ¾ cup olive oil {if you use oil packed tomatoes, use the oil in the jar first}
  • 4 garlic cloves
  • handful of fresh basil
  • handful of fresh parsley
  • salt & pepper to taste
  • 1 french baguette, sliced
Instructions
  1. Preheat an oven to 375.
  2. Place the sliced baguette in a single layer on a lined baking sheet. Brush with a little olive oil and bake until golden, about 8-12 minutes.
  3. Add the dun dried tomatoes, olive oil, parsley, basil and garlic to a food processor and mix until finely chopped. Season with salt & pepper to taste.
  4. If you aren't using it right away, add the pesto to a jar and top with additional oil to cover the pesto. Cover and refrigerate.
